Key Responsibilities

  • Ensuring the children are cared for in a happy, safe and stimulating environment
  • Meeting the children’s individual needs through planning, preparing activities, ensuring equality of opportunities and reviewing the curriculum in relation to the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S) guidance.
  • Having key person responsibilities, keeping accurate developmental records and observations
  • Working in partnership with the parents/families to share children's milestones and plan for progress.
  • Following the policies and procedures set out by the nursery including safeguarding and confidentiality
  • Working co-operatively as part of a team
  • Attending and contributing to monthly staff meetings
